Evolutionary Destiny in Illustris TNG
By tracking their main descendant branches forward to z=0, we predict these early-universe anomalies are the direct progenitors of today's massive Brightest Cluster Galaxies (BCGs). Furthermore, a stacked temporal analysis aligned to the quenching epoch definitively proves that radiatively efficient AGN feedback is responsible for their rapid star-formation cessation.
